Lebanon High School Student Awaiting Heart Transplant



Students, teachers and members of the community gathered tonight to help a student from Lebanon High School.  Sophomore Ryan Robinette was diagnosed with an enlarged heart when he was just four months old.  Now, at age 16, Ryan's heart is failing.

Ryan has been at Vanderbilt Children's Hospital for the last two months waiting on a heart transplant.  So far his school has raised about $6,000 to help the family with medical bills.  Tonight Lebanon High hosted a benefit concert.
